- Our number62.4%
- Our model's estimate of each player's chance to win, built from rankings, recent results, surface record and head-to-head history. Shown in orange.
- The market54.1%
- What the bookmakers' odds say the chances are, once you strip out their built-in fee. Shown as the cream tick.
- Edge+8.3%
- The gap between our number and the bookies' number. If we make a player 60% and the odds say 50%, that's a +10% edge. Bigger edge = better value. We only call something a pick at +5% or more.
- Action / Watch / No play
- Action = enough value to bet. Watch = slight value, not enough to bet. No play = the price is fair or bad.
- L10L10 70%
- Matches won out of the last 10 played. 70% means 7 wins, 3 losses.
- Surface %Grass 71%
- Win rate on this court type (grass, clay or hard). Some players are far better on one surface than another.
- EloElo 1890
- A skill score that rises when you beat strong opponents and falls when you lose to weak ones. Around 1500 is tour average; 2000+ is elite. We score it separately per surface.
- H2HH2H 3–1
- Head-to-head: how many times each player has beaten the other in past meetings.
- Best+150
- The best price currently offered on our pick, in American odds. +150 means a $100 bet returns $150 profit; -120 means you risk $120 to win $100.
The short version: orange is what we think, cream is what the bookies think, and the edge is the gap between them. We flag a pick when that gap is 5% or more in your favor.
